Gaz-L posted:

Speaking of, I always really liked the way they handled bringing Karone back in Lost Galaxy. It was a neat audible to call when the actress playing Kendrix got sick and had to bow out, and having the previous season's primary villain end up as the Pink Ranger was a nice bookend to her story.

Funny thing about Karone coming back: it wasn't the original plan. It was supposed to be Cassie from PRiS who took up the mantle, but the actress walked because the Powers That Be were paying her much less than the other LG actors*. They had to scrap an expensive already-filmed episode where the tradeoff was to happen.

Why do I remember this? :smith:

* Evidently she signed on with the understanding that she'd be formally the LG Pink Ranger and not just a Temporary Replacement Ranger (which matters, money-wise), only for the business folks to give her a contract that said "You're only temporarily replacing the original, just temporarily replacing the original for the entire season".
